Scalix Installer - No fonts found

Postby fuzzyping » Tue Feb 14, 2006 12:19 pm

I'm trying to install the Scalix eval on a RHEL 4 server, but it's reporting the following when I run the installer script. There is no fontconfig man page on this server. It's been years since I ran a Linux desktop, so I forget what (if any) manual configuration is necessary with fontconfig. I ran fc-cache, but that didn't make any difference. Any suggestions?

Code: Select all

# ./scalix-installer-eval

Scalix Installer - extracting archive, please wait...
Scalix Installer - starting version 9.2.2.1...
Scalix Installer (Evaluation) - audit log file is /var/log/scalix-installer-20060214.log
No fonts found; this probably means that the fontconfig
library is not correctly configured. You may need to
edit the fonts.conf configuration file. More information
about fontconfig can be found in the fontconfig(3) manual
page and on http://fontconfig.org
Scalix Installer - cleaning up...
Scalix Installer - stopped.

On my Fedora 4 box I had the same problem, so assuming it's similar for RHEL. You need to install the fonts-xorg-base package or equivalent.
